October 97, a new tip comes in here. Goldschmidt felt he might have something here. A guy called and said he pulled a truck out of an alleyway at the 100 block of 14th Avenue in Greeley and found an unusual depression about two and a half feet wide and four feet long.
So Goldschmidt got a shovel and went out there. And he dug and dug and dug, and he found something. What did he find? Buried garbage. August 4th, 1998. A Weld County inmate, Thomas Loveland, who was a cellmate of John's in 1996, wanted to make a deal. He said he'd give Goldschmidt all the information he gleaned from bunking with John if the officer would help him get back on work release detail, which had just been revoked.
